Smoking prevalence in Georgian adults: results of non-communicable disease risk factors STEPS 2016 survey
Georgia has one of the highest smoking prevalence among the European countries. Cigarette smoking alone kills 8000 to 11 000 (22% of all death cases) people per year in the country.
